Douglas Gubler, 74, of La Verkin, Utah, passed away April 11, 2024. He was born September 13, 1949, to Wickley and Ruth Empey. He married Vickie Sanders on September 18, 1971.

After high school he spent two years in the Marines. He worked as an electrician, forklift driver, welder, and a Public Works Director.

Anything that got Doug outdoors brought him joy–riding his Trail 70 with Charles, hiking, camping, or riding his side-by-side. He took up rappelling early and loved teaching hundreds of others. Coming home tired and covered in dirt fed his soul.

He is survived by his children Adam (Rebecca) Olivia, Clara, Caleb, Asher and Robin (Shane) Rianna, Terryn, Darrian, Maura, Liam, Declan, Tikvah and Damon (Sabra) Kael, Seth, Jonas, Ivy and Jocelyn (Blake) their 10 chickens, and Braydon. And his siblings Darrel, Annette, Sharron, Nadine, Carma, and Charles. He is preceded in death by his wife of 48 years, Vickie, the sweetheart of his twilight years, Sherrie, and his siblings, Eyvonne, Devar, and Lynn.

Funeral services will be held April 27, 2024, at 3:00 pm with a visitation at 2:00 pm, at The Church of Jesus Christ of Latter-day Saints 70 South 300 West La Verkin, UT. Internment of ashes will take place at the La Verkin Cemetery.
